// Tool to pack and unpack relative relocations in a shared library.
|
|
//
|
|
// Packing removes relative relocations from .rel.dyn and writes them
|
|
// in a more compact form to .android.rel.dyn. Unpacking does the reverse.
|
|
//
|
|
// Invoke with -v to trace actions taken when packing or unpacking.
|
|
// Invoke with -p to pad removed relocations with R_*_NONE. Suppresses
|
|
// shrinking of .rel.dyn.
|
|
// See PrintUsage() below for full usage details.
|
|
//
|
|
// NOTE: Breaks with libelf 0.152, which is buggy. libelf 0.158 works.

void PrintUsage(const char* argv0) {
|
|
std::string temporary = argv0;
|
|
const size_t last_slash = temporary.find_last_of("/");
|
|
if (last_slash != temporary.npos) {
|
|
temporary.erase(0, last_slash + 1);
|
|
}
|
|
const char* basename = temporary.c_str();
|
|
|
|
printf(
|
|
"Usage: %s [-u] [-v] [-p] file\n\n"
|
|
"Pack or unpack relative relocations in a shared library.\n\n"
|
|
" -u, --unpack unpack previously packed relative relocations\n"
|
|
" -v, --verbose trace object file modifications (for debugging)\n"
|
|
" -p, --pad do not shrink relocations, but pad (for debugging)\n\n",
|
|
basename);
|
|
|
|
if (ELF::kMachine == EM_ARM) {
|
|
printf(
|
|
"Extracts relative relocations from the .rel.dyn section, packs them\n"
|
|
"into a more compact format, and stores the packed relocations in\n"
|
|
".android.rel.dyn. Expands .android.rel.dyn to hold the packed\n"
|
|
"data, and shrinks .rel.dyn by the amount of unpacked data removed\n"
|
|
"from it.\n\n"
|
|
"Before being packed, a shared library needs to be prepared by adding\n"
|
|
"a null .android.rel.dyn section.\n\n"
|
|
"To pack relocations in a shared library:\n\n"
|
|
" echo -n 'NULL' >/tmp/small\n"
|
|
" arm-linux-androideabi-objcopy \\\n"
|
|
" --add-section .android.rel.dyn=/tmp/small \\\n"
|
|
" libchrome.<version>.so\n"
|
|
" rm /tmp/small\n"
|
|
" %s libchrome.<version>.so\n\n"
|
|
"To unpack and restore the shared library to its original state:\n\n"
|
|
" %s -u libchrome.<version>.so\n"
|
|
" arm-linux-androideabi-objcopy \\\n"
|
|
" --remove-section=.android.rel.dyn libchrome.<version>.so\n\n",
|
|
basename, basename);
|
|
} else if (ELF::kMachine == EM_AARCH64) {
|
|
printf(
|
|
"Extracts relative relocations from the .rela.dyn section, packs them\n"
|
|
"into a more compact format, and stores the packed relocations in\n"
|
|
".android.rela.dyn. Expands .android.rela.dyn to hold the packed\n"
|
|
"data, and shrinks .rela.dyn by the amount of unpacked data removed\n"
|
|
"from it.\n\n"
|
|
"Before being packed, a shared library needs to be prepared by adding\n"
|
|
"a null .android.rela.dyn section.\n\n"
|
|
"To pack relocations in a shared library:\n\n"
|
|
" echo -n 'NULL' >/tmp/small\n"
|
|
" aarch64-linux-android-objcopy \\\n"
|
|
" --add-section .android.rela.dyn=/tmp/small \\\n"
|
|
" libchrome.<version>.so\n"
|
|
" rm /tmp/small\n"
|
|
" %s libchrome.<version>.so\n\n"
|
|
"To unpack and restore the shared library to its original state:\n\n"
|
|
" %s -u libchrome.<version>.so\n"
|
|
" aarch64-linux-android-objcopy \\\n"
|
|
" --remove-section=.android.rela.dyn libchrome.<version>.so\n\n",
|
|
basename, basename);
|
|
} else {
|
|
NOTREACHED();
|
|
}
|
|
|
|
printf(
|
|
"Debug sections are not handled, so packing should not be used on\n"
|
|
"shared libraries compiled for debugging or otherwise unstripped.\n");
|
|
}
